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Added Purview Role Assignment & Storage Access Rules #213

Merged
merged 7 commits into from
Dec 6, 2021

Conversation

marvinbuss
Copy link
Collaborator

@marvinbuss marvinbuss commented Nov 23, 2021

This PR fixes

  • Added storage resource access rules for Synapse workspaces and Purview account
  • Added Purview role assignment to subscription as Storage Blob Data Rader and Reader to be able to scan all storage accounts and dedicated SQL Pools
  • Moved some docs
  • Linting

@marvinbuss marvinbuss added feature Feature Requests committed Committed item labels Nov 23, 2021
@marvinbuss marvinbuss added this to the v1.2.0 milestone Nov 23, 2021
@marvinbuss marvinbuss self-assigned this Nov 23, 2021
@marvinbuss marvinbuss requested a review from a team as a code owner November 23, 2021 10:56
* updated linting rules
* updated role assignment
* updated conditions
* added docs (role assignments)
Copy link
Collaborator Author

@marvinbuss marvinbuss left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@marvinbuss
Copy link
Collaborator Author

Preview Link

Copy link
Contributor

@amanjeetsingh amanjeetsingh left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Minor updates; see comments for more details.

Copy link
Collaborator Author

@marvinbuss marvinbuss left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

Copy link
Collaborator Author

@marvinbuss marvinbuss left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@marvinbuss marvinbuss requested review from esbran and sasever December 6, 2021 14:33
Copy link

@sasever sasever left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good To Go

@marvinbuss marvinbuss merged commit 1428f94 into main Dec 6, 2021
@marvinbuss marvinbuss deleted the marvinbuss/purview_integration branch December 6, 2021 18:43
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
committed Committed item feature Feature Requests
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ants